Dimensional inventory: Precision as a foundation

In the dimensional inventory architecture we get down to the nitty-gritty: we record the geometric characteristics of a building with great precision. This includes capturing lengths, widths, heights, areas, and volumes of all relevant components and rooms. A key point for us is the verification of existing inventory plans for their accuracy and completeness.We often experience it with older buildings: the plans are outdated, inaccurate, or simply gone. In such cases, a complete re-measuring is unavoidable. Modern technologies such as 3D laser scanning enable us to collect data with extreme precision and efficiency. The results of the dimensional inventory architecture then flow directly into creating new, accurate floor plans, sections, and elevations – your reliable basis for all further planning. Technical inventory: Assessing substance and safety

In the In the technical inventory architecture we take a close look at the building substance and technical building equipment. Here, we assess the condition and load-bearing capacity of components such as walls, ceilings, and roofs. An important aspect for us is the analysis of construction damages, shortcomings, and potential contamination risks, such as from asbestos or old wood preservatives – we pay close attention! Also included is the verification of fire protection measures, sound insulation, and the condition of installations (heating, ventilation, sanitary, electrical). Modern recording techniques: From laser scanning to drones

One of our absolute key technologies in modern inventory architecture is the 3D laser scanning. Imagine creating a kind of digital fingerprint of your building – highly precise, three-dimensional point clouds of buildings and environments.These data form the basis for exact measurements and detailed 3D models. And when it gets tricky, for example in hard-to-reach areas like facades or roofs, drone surveying (UAV surveying) has become established with us. Equipped with high-resolution cameras or laser scanners, drones provide us with valuable data quickly and cost-effectively. Photogrammetry, a method for creating 3D models from a series of overlapping photos, is another important technique we often use in combination with drones. The Digital Twin of the Building: The future of inventory

A topic that is particularly close to our hearts and has huge future potential is the Digital Twin of the Building. In this case, a detailed digital representation of a real building is createdthat we can continuously update with current data. This digital twin not only enhances collaboration and visualization in the planning phase but also forms the basis for innovative applications such as the serial prefabrication of components or optimized resource use in the sense of urban mining. By integrating sensor data, the digital twin can also be used for intelligent building management and predictive maintenance. Factors that influence the costs: From size to technology

Several factors determine the costs of an inventory. inventory architectureClearly, the size and complexity of the building or property to be analyzed. Größe und Komplexität des zu untersuchenden Gebäudes oder Grundstücks play an essential role. A large industrial building with many technical systems naturally requires a higher effort for data collection than a simple single-family home. The type and scope of the desired services are crucial: Should only a dimensional survey be conducted, or do you also want detailed technical and energy investigations? The technologies and methods used also influence the price. The use of 3D laser scanners or drones may initially incur slightly higher costs, but often leads to more accurate results and significant time savings.
